Ten sluice gates have been opened at the Vaal Dam in South Africa to manage rising water levels due to heavy rainfall. The dam is currently at 118.48% capacity with an inflow of 2448.24 cubic metres per second. Outflows at Bloemhof Dam are also being increased.
